IMPORTANT: You cannot update firmware through the HP Superdome 2 Onboard
Administrator GUI if you have complex firmware earlier than the Online Firmware Update
firmware release.
To update complex firmware if you have complex firmware earlier than the Online Firmware
Update firmware release, see the “Update Firmware” section in the HP Integrity Superdome
2 Onboard Administrator Command Line Interface User Guide.
Access requirements
To access the HP Superdome 2 Onboard Administrator web interface, you require the Onboard
Administrator IP address and a compatible web browser. You must access the application through
HTTPS (HTTP packets exchanged over an SSL-encrypted session).
The Superdome 2 Onboard Administrator web interface requires an XSLT-enabled browser with
support for JavaScript 1.3 or the equivalent.
The following browsers are officially supported for use with Onboard Administrator:
Microsoft Internet Explorer 7.0 or later
Mozilla Firefox 2 or later
NOTE: Other browsers can be used but are not supported.
Before running the application, you must enable the following browser settings:
ActiveX (for Microsoft Internet Explorer)
Cookies
JavaScript
If you receive a notice that your browser does not have the required functionality, be sure that your
browser settings meet the preceding requirements and see “Recovering the administrator password”
(page 17).
To access the HP Superdome 2 Onboard Administrator CLI, use the Onboard Administrator IP
address and a terminal or terminal application. To access the CLI interface, you must use Telnet
or Secure Shell depending on which of these protocols are enabled.
To access the CLI management and notification features, the ports listed on the following table
must be open on any router between Onboard Administrator and any computers used to access
or monitor Onboard Administrator.
